Posting several issues encountered during early gameplay using the client platform.
1. Compound XP wiped after completing a mission
Description: XP earned from constructing/upgrading compound structures is being zeroed out the moment a mission ends.
Steps to reproduce:
Construct or upgrade a structure in the compound and note XP gained.
Send survivor(s) on a mission.
Complete the mission.
Observe compound/structure XP immediately upon mission completion.
Expected: Structure-building XP should persist independently of mission activity.
Actual: XP gained from construction is lost the instant the mission concludes.
2. Tutorial completion reward stuck — "Collect" button greyed out
Description: After finishing the tutorial, the "Complete Tutorial" task is shown on the Tasks screen, but its Collect button is greyed out/unclickable, so the XP reward can't be claimed.
Steps to reproduce:
Complete the final tutorial objective.
Open the Tasks screen — "Complete Tutorial" is listed.
Attempt to click Collect — button is greyed out, no reward granted.
Expected: Collect button should be clickable and grant XP reward on completion.
Actual: Collect button is stuck greyed out; reward is uncollectable.
3. Active post-tutorial tasks not visible until relog
Description: Tasks that become active after the tutorial are not shown on the Tasks screen when first able to view it, despite being active. This occurs independently of the stuck tutorial-collect issue in point 2 — the tasks are active, just not rendered.
Steps to reproduce:
Complete the tutorial.
Open the Tasks screen for the first time — subsequent/active tasks are not listed.
Log out and back in.
Open the Tasks screen again — active tasks now appear.
Expected: Active tasks should populate on the Tasks screen without requiring a relog.
Actual: Tasks screen fails to display active tasks until a relog forces a refresh.
4. Mission locations not locking out after completion
Description: Mission/scavenge locations are not enforcing a lockout period after being run, allowing immediate repeat access.
Steps to reproduce: Complete a mission at any location, then immediately attempt to select the same location again.
Expected (based on legacy TLS:DZ behavior): Location should be locked out for a period (24h in the original game) before it can be run again.
Actual: Location is available again with no lockout.
Note: Unclear whether this is a bug or an intentional design change for Revive — flagging for clarification either way. Other players have reported the same behavior in Steam Community discussions.
5. Quality components not consumed when recycled
Description: Recycling higher-quality components (e.g., Heavy Fabric) does not consume the item or produce the expected output resource.
Steps to reproduce:
Select a quality component (e.g., Heavy Fabric) for recycling.
Confirm the recycle action.
Expected: Component is removed from inventory and yields its recycled resource.
Actual: Component remains in inventory; no resource is produced. Action appears to silently fail.
